I disagree with your summary description of Baseball Factory. Some of their events are good values and can be helpful. The initial individual showcase tryout (used to be $99) is a cost effective way to get a baseline to start from. If you show well enough initially it can lead to opportunities in invitation only events that aren’t expensive - like Futures Games, which are well scouted. The expensive events (Preseason All American Games, etc.) are money grabs and we avoided all of those. Like PBR, Baseball Factory is better in some states than others so what’s true in Texas may not apply in California.
